Nitrous oxide emissions in Romania
Romania: Nitrous oxide emissions was 10.19 million tonnes of CO₂ equivalents in 2024. ◆ Volatile
Nitrous oxide emissions in Romania, 1850–2024
Source: Jones et al. (2025) – with major processing by Our World in Data. Measured in tonnes of CO₂ equivalents.
Analysis
Romania recorded 10.19 million tonnes of CO₂ equivalents for nitrous oxide emissions in 2024.
That represents a change of down 1.0% on the previous year and up 3.3% over ten years.
Over the whole period, nitrous oxide emissions in Romania peaked at 20.92 million tonnes of CO₂ equivalents in 1981 and was at its lowest, 443,672 tonnes of CO₂ equivalents, in 1850.
Romania ranks 53rd of 201 countries on this measure, in the middle of the range.
The series is highly variable year to year, so single readings are best treated with caution.
Averages by decade
| Decade | Average | Lowest | Highest | Years |
|---|---|---|---|---|
| 1850s | 472,982 tonnes of CO₂ equivalents | 443,672 tonnes of CO₂ equivalents | 496,904 tonnes of CO₂ equivalents | 10 |
| 1860s | 509,385 tonnes of CO₂ equivalents | 499,769 tonnes of CO₂ equivalents | 518,838 tonnes of CO₂ equivalents | 10 |
| 1870s | 607,416 tonnes of CO₂ equivalents | 521,209 tonnes of CO₂ equivalents | 711,167 tonnes of CO₂ equivalents | 10 |
| 1880s | 750,044 tonnes of CO₂ equivalents | 723,187 tonnes of CO₂ equivalents | 773,553 tonnes of CO₂ equivalents | 10 |
| 1890s | 721,421 tonnes of CO₂ equivalents | 652,740 tonnes of CO₂ equivalents | 827,014 tonnes of CO₂ equivalents | 10 |
| 1900s | 683,275 tonnes of CO₂ equivalents | 653,251 tonnes of CO₂ equivalents | 723,703 tonnes of CO₂ equivalents | 10 |
| 1910s | 981,916 tonnes of CO₂ equivalents | 735,038 tonnes of CO₂ equivalents | 1.33 million tonnes of CO₂ equivalents | 10 |
| 1920s | 2.02 million tonnes of CO₂ equivalents | 1.42 million tonnes of CO₂ equivalents | 2.56 million tonnes of CO₂ equivalents | 10 |
| 1930s | 2.28 million tonnes of CO₂ equivalents | 1.96 million tonnes of CO₂ equivalents | 2.59 million tonnes of CO₂ equivalents | 10 |
| 1940s | 3.56 million tonnes of CO₂ equivalents | 1.98 million tonnes of CO₂ equivalents | 5.48 million tonnes of CO₂ equivalents | 10 |
| 1950s | 6.97 million tonnes of CO₂ equivalents | 5.72 million tonnes of CO₂ equivalents | 8.53 million tonnes of CO₂ equivalents | 10 |
| 1960s | 12.50 million tonnes of CO₂ equivalents | 8.91 million tonnes of CO₂ equivalents | 15.95 million tonnes of CO₂ equivalents | 10 |
| 1970s | 18.08 million tonnes of CO₂ equivalents | 14.75 million tonnes of CO₂ equivalents | 20.72 million tonnes of CO₂ equivalents | 10 |
| 1980s | 19.92 million tonnes of CO₂ equivalents | 18.81 million tonnes of CO₂ equivalents | 20.92 million tonnes of CO₂ equivalents | 10 |
| 1990s | 11.92 million tonnes of CO₂ equivalents | 9.28 million tonnes of CO₂ equivalents | 17.38 million tonnes of CO₂ equivalents | 10 |
| 2000s | 9.58 million tonnes of CO₂ equivalents | 8.71 million tonnes of CO₂ equivalents | 10.29 million tonnes of CO₂ equivalents | 10 |
| 2010s | 10.08 million tonnes of CO₂ equivalents | 9.41 million tonnes of CO₂ equivalents | 10.83 million tonnes of CO₂ equivalents | 10 |
| 2020s | 10.42 million tonnes of CO₂ equivalents | 10.19 million tonnes of CO₂ equivalents | 11.11 million tonnes of CO₂ equivalents | 5 |
